Adobe - 39 Year Stock Price History | ADBE

Historical daily share price chart and data for Adobe since 1986 adjusted for splits and dividends. The latest closing stock price for Adobe as of June 13, 2025 is 391.68.
  • The all-time high Adobe stock closing price was 688.37 on November 19, 2021.
  • The Adobe 52-week high stock price is 587.75, which is 50.1% above the current share price.
  • The Adobe 52-week low stock price is 332.01, which is 15.2% below the current share price.
  • The average Adobe stock price for the last 52 weeks is 471.25.

Adobe Inc. is one of the largest software companies in the world. Adobe picks up licensing fees from customers, which form the bulk of its revenue. The company also offers technical support and education, which account for the balance. The company operates through three segments. The Digital Media solutions segment enables small businesses and enterprises to create highly compelling content, deliver it across diverse media through smartphones, tablets, e-readers, and other devices, and then optimize it through systematic targeting and measurement. Within Digital Media, the two major components of revenue are the Creative family of products and Document Services products. The target customers are traditional content creators, web application developers, digital media professionals and user interface designers/developers, writers, videographers and photographers.
